Albany Park Mural

A few weeks ago, we curated our first of many murals in Albany Park, Chicago. The vision behind this mural was to pay homage to the diverse Hispanic community in Albany Park. We chose to use a vibrant color scheme, and incorporate pieces representative of the Indigenous peoples of Latin America.
